THE GAVIN LITTAUR COLLECTION OF BRITISH POSTAL HISTORYA RARE MULREADY USED TO AMERICAOne Penny Envelopes1006 A163, dated 1840 (20 Oct.), addressed to Boston, Massachusetts, endorsed PerCunard’s Mail Line of Packets For America./ Liverpool, carried on the “Caledonia”, whichleft Liverpool on 4 November and arrived at Boston on 18 November, red Tombstonetype “E/PAID/20 OCT 20/1840” and faint red “SHIP/6” (2c. ship letter rate and 4c. inlandrate), rated P1/- (Cunard Contract standard packet rate, paid in cash), on reverse“RICHMOND/OC 28/1840” arrival; some small seal faults on the reverse. A most attractiveand extremely rare example of a Mulready to a transatlantic destination, unusually withouta Maltese Cross cancellation £10,000-12,000WWW.SPINK.COM
